Stargate coming to casino near you

Monday - April 14, 2008 | by Chad Colvin

The next time you take a trip to your local casino, don't be surprised if you hear portions of both the Stargate SG-1 and Atlantis themes playing softly in the distance.

Slot machine manufacturer Atronic recently unveiled plans to produce machines based on both Stargate series as part of a three-year licensing deal with MGM Consumer Products, according to a report from The Earth Times.

"Atronic is thrilled to add Stargate SG-1 and Stargate Atlantis to our library of licensed products. We are going to build on the popularity of the TV series by bringing the excitement and intrigue of the shows to the casino floor," said Ken Bossingham, the Chief Operations Officer of Atronics Americas, in a press release.

Several types of slot machines based on the Stargate franchise are planned, including video and reel-based. The first wave of machines is scheduled to land in casinos nationwide this fall.
